Hundreds of nurses and other union workers rallied outside Temple University Hospital Tuesday to pressure hospital management to meet their bargaining demands. The union, which represents 2,000 nurses and allied technical workers, has been negotiating with Temple management since July, and its contract expired at the end of September.

Rural areas in Nebraska could get a health care boost thanks to a grant. The more than 1 and half-million dollars goes to the University of Nebraska Medical Center's College Of Nursing. The funding will be used to launch a residency program. Doctor of Nursing, Leann Holmes, says it will not only help residents learn skills for working with medically complex patients but also how to work in rural Nebraska.
